Volatility: the hidden risk factor
Fast-paced players often mistake high volatility for high reward. Not always. Low-volatility slots like “Blood Suckers” (98% RTP) deliver frequent, modest wins, preserving bankroll for longer play. High volatility like “Dead or Alive” can dry out your account before the big win hits.
